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) gives us genuinely powerful tools for changing the way we think. But here’s what a lot of people miss: those tools work a whole lot better when you’re not beating yourself up at the same time. Self-kindness isn’t a soft, optional add-on to CBT. It’s actually one of the things that makes the whole approach stick. Let’s break down why. First, a Quick Refresher: What Is CBT? CBT is a research-backed approach to mental health that looks at the connection between thoughts, feelings, and behaviors.
